    Abstract

    Battery is a critical component of an electric vehicle and electric non-road mobile machinery. The performance of a battery system must be assessed by experimental testing to achieve high reliability. This paper describes the development and validation of a battery pack for a mining load-haul-dump loader application. The typical duty cycle is used as a validation power profile.
